8th Senate has achieved much despite blackmail, challenges says Kwara Speaker

Date: 2018-06-10

The Speaker of the Kwara State House of Assembly, Rt. Hon. Dr. Ali Ahmad has commended the 8th National Assembly under the leadership of its Chairman and President of the Senate, Dr Abubakar Bukola Saraki, CON for unprecedented achievements, despite the challenges it had to contend with in the last 3 years.

Ahmad, in a congratulatory message issued by his Special Assistant on Media, Shuaib Abdulkadir to commemorate the 8th Legislature's 3rd anniversary at the weekend noted that under Saraki, the Senate especially has passed the highest number of Bills since the return of Nigeria to democratic rule.

He said that the Bills passed have had great impact on Nigerians and tremendously assisted the present administration in propelling the country out of her recent economic challenges.

"Some of these bills have no doubt helped the nation out of economic recession, propel small enterprises such as the revolutionary Companies and Allied Matters Bill 2018, protection and enhancement of the well-being of children, women and other vulnerable segment of the Society, like the National Child Protection and Enforcement Bill and hundreds of others", he said.

Ahmad stressed that the Senate President's quality leadership has ensured success in deepening democracy through the steering of the affairs of the legislature as an independent arm of government.

The speaker ,who commended the Senate for being impactful by touching on major sectors of the country, recalled that the Red Chamber has also provided legal and constitutional framework for youth engagement, such as the Not Too Young To Run Bill recently assented to by President Muhammadu Buhari.

The bifurcated initiation, passage and signing of constitutional amendments, especially granting financial independence to State legislative houses and State judiciary, is an innovation of the 8th Assembly and will have far-reaching consequences for transparency in governance. For so long, attention has been on the centre, now states must brace up to be accountable.

Ahmad stated that Senator Saraki's intervention in resolving several national issues have undoubtedly enhanced the nation's stability, saying that posterity would judge him right as one of the best Senate Presidents.

" Senator Saraki recently demonstrated his patriotic zeal and commitment to the country by assisted in resolving the suffocating Joint Health Sector Union (JOHESU)/Federal Government labour dispute to save many Nigerians with health challenges from dying unnecessarily", he said.

While enjoining Nigerians to show more support to the Senate and its leadership, the Speaker maintained that it was crystal clear that with adequate support from every stakeholder, the 8th Senate was bound to achieve more for the good of the country.

According to him, "the cheap blackmail and propaganda against the Senate and its leadership will lead to nowhere. The achievements recorded within the 3years are very glaring for Nigerians to see. History will forever be kind to the 8th Senate.

The Senate has been living up to expectations as the masses' representative by operating independently as enshrined in the 1999 constitution".

Ahmad was optimistic that the 8th Senate, in its next legislative session, will achieve more successes in deepening democracy in the country.
